In tillage. A curvilinear enclosure (diam. c. 35-40m), defined by a fosse which is visible as a cropmark on satellite imagery (Apple Maps), was identified and reported by Jean-Charles Caillère. There are a number of linear cropmarks running for c. 50m NE-SW to the NE, E and SE of the enclosure which appear to be an associated field system and another possible curvilinear enclosure conjoined to the S of the enclosure.
